Cooking in college is hard! I used to freeze things and use the crock pot quite a bit. Spaghetti was always the go to though. Try making your own sauce - saute some onion and garlic in olive oil, you could add crushed red pepper flakes for a bit of spice, when just caramelized add a little wine (once around the pan) or red wine vinegar (1T) and let cook off a bit, then add a can of crushed tomatoes (Hunt's brand is best), then you could be done or you could add cream (once around the pan) to make it even more fun. You could also have cooked some italian sausage back when you did the onion. I make this sauce in about 6 minutes or less while the pasta is cooking. Way better for you than the jar. : )
